Here's the part nobody warns you about.
The FMCSA doesn't need to catch you doing anything dangerous. They just ask for your records:
- A driver qualification file that was never finished
- A medical card that expired while you weren't looking
- A drug & alcohol policy you never actually wrote down
- A Clearinghouse query you didn't know you had to run
And you often find out at the worst possible time: during a new-entrant audit, after a roadside inspection, or when your insurance asks for proof. By then it can mean a citation, a conditional rating, or questions about your authority. Not because you're a bad operator, but because the paperwork wasn't ready.
